Last night we held our yearly company dinner, where we had the opportunity to recognize several members who went above and beyond in service to the Borough of Keansburg and our community. It was a great night that allowed everyone to come together outside of operations and enjoy each otherβs company.
The awards were presented by the Captain and president, who are truly honored and proud of the dedication, professionalism, and commitment shown by every member of this organization.
In 2025, our members handled 1,877 calls, requiring mutual aid only four times due to simultaneous second calls. The level of commitment and dedication shown by this organization is truly unprecedented.
π 2025 Member of the Yearπ
John Lupino
John consistently stepped up to ensure the town was covered, filled open shifts when needed, and jumped right in independently after completing training. His dedication and reliability truly exemplify what it means to serve.
π₯ Award of Valorπ₯
Jackie Huynh
Grace Hynes
Presented in recognition of courageous and selfless actions during the Seeley Avenue structure fire. Their quick response, assistance with the safe removal of occupants, and immediate medical care under hazardous conditions demonstrate exceptional professionalism and commitment to saving lives.
β€οΈ Life Saving Awardβ€οΈ
Christopher Makowicz
Heather Brandi Maye
Ethan Dreyer
Recognized for prompt and decisive actions during the Seeley Avenue fire. Through the immediate initiation of high-quality CPR and coordinated lifesaving care, they played a critical role in restoring vital signs and preserving life. Their skill and professionalism reflect the highest standards of EMS service.
π Certificate of Commendationπ
Symphony Bosques
John Thomas Connor
Karl Strauch III
Madeline DePrimo
Awarded for professionalism, teamwork, and dedication during the response to the Seeley Avenue fire. Their actions contributed to the effective management of the incident and the safety of all involved.
